Do
you remember a person from your childhood whom you not only
looked up to, but who brought a little magic into your life
just by being there? Likely it was someone other than your parents,
someone you respected, but who did not have an authoritarian,
parental role.
Youth
development experts agree that, in addition to their parents,
children need additional supportive, caring adults in their
lives. Little Brothers and Little Sisters, "Littles, are
children of school age who have been given that advantage and
have a friend there just for them.
Through
their friendship with a Big Brother or Big Sister, Littles often
discover a whole new world of experiences, opportunity and potential.
Being a Little can transform the life of a child and have life-long
results. In fact, research has shown that the shared experiences
between Bigs and Littles have a direct and lasting impact on
young people's lives.
Bigs
and Littles do simple things together like playing sports, watching
movies, cooking, going over schoolwork, visiting museums, washing
the car, taking walks, volunteering in their communities or
just hanging out together. It's the friendship that develops
while doing these everyday activities that makes the difference.
Big
Brothers Big Sisters works closely with parents and guardians
to match every child with the right Big. Every volunteer is
screened, trained, and supervised and professionals in youth
development support each match to help ensure that the relationship
will be safe and rewarding for everyone involved. If you feel
